The Significance of Yoriichi in Visual Form
Translating the complex legacy of Yoriichi Tsugikuni into a visual medium like coloring requires careful consideration of his distinct design elements. Unlike more flamboyant characters, Yoriichi's power lies in his stillness and intensity. His coloring often revolves around a sophisticated palette that moves from muted earth tones in his later years to the vibrant yet controlled hues of his youth. Outfits typically feature the standard Demon Slayer Corps uniform, but his haori, a gift from his twin, stands out with its asymmetric blue and white checkered pattern. Capturing these specific details is crucial for creating an authentic representation that resonates with viewers familiar with the source material.

Tips for Bringing Yoriichi to Life
Approaching the colorization of Yoriichi with a strategy can elevate the result from a flat drawing to a vibrant illustration. For his younger self, consider a bright and bold palette with primary colors for his uniform, reflecting his optimistic spirit. To depict his older appearance, utilize a muted and washed-out scheme to convey the gravity of his existence. Metallic gel pens or colored pencils can be used effectively for the embroidery on his haori or the intricate details of his mask, adding a touch of elegance that mirrors the grace he possessed in combat.
